Bug#825366: libdist-zilla-plugin-ourpkgversion-perl: FTBFS: Can't locate Path/Class.pm in @INC

Axel Beckert abe at debian.org
Thu May 26 17:48:08 UTC 2016


Hi,

Chris Lamb wrote:
> libdist-zilla-plugin-ourpkgversion-perl fails to build from source in unstable/amd64:
[…]
>   Can't locate Path/Class.pm in @INC (you may need to install the Path::Class module) (@INC contains: /home/lamby/temp/cdt.20160526123056.lK85Gxxn2M.libdist-zilla-plugin-ourpkgversion-perl/libdist-zilla-plugin-ourpkgversion-perl-0.08/blib/lib /home/lamby/temp/cdt.20160526123056.lK85Gxxn2M.libdist-zilla-plugin-ourpkgversion-perl/libdist-zilla-plugin-ourpkgversion-perl-0.08/blib/arch /etc/perl /usr/local/lib/x86_64-linux-gnu/perl/5.22.2 /usr/local/share/perl/5.22.2 /usr/lib/x86_64-linux-gnu/perl5/5.22 /usr/share/perl5 /usr/lib/x86_64-linux-gnu/perl/5.22 /usr/share/perl/5.22 /usr/local/lib/site_perl /usr/lib/x86_64-linux-gnu/perl-base .) at t/01-basic.t line 7.

Gna, I should have waited until Dist::Zilla v6 was available in the
archive before building libdist-zilla-plugin-ourpkgversion-perl in
pbuilder.

It worked locally because Path::Class was still installed and it
worked inside pbuilder because it still built against Dist::Zilla v5
which still had a dependency on Path::Class. So obviosuly the
dependency on libpath-class-perl was already missing before and was
only provided indirectly.

Thanks gregoa for the prompt fix, and sorry for the noise.

		Regards, Axel
-- 
 ,''`.  |  Axel Beckert <abe at debian.org>, http://people.debian.org/~abe/
: :' :  |  Debian Developer, ftp.ch.debian.org Admin
`. `'   |  4096R: 2517 B724 C5F6 CA99 5329  6E61 2FF9 CD59 6126 16B5
  `-    |  1024D: F067 EA27 26B9 C3FC 1486  202E C09E 1D89 9593 0EDE



More information about the pkg-perl-maintainers mailing list